Introduction
The BSc (Hons) Business Computing and Information Systems is a 24-month program design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of the intersection between business and technology. This course combines theoretical knowledge with practical skills to prepare graduates for a successful career in the rapidly evolving field of information technology.
Course Overview
The table below outlines the key components of the BSc (Hons) Business Computing and Information Systems program:
| Module |
Description |
| Business Analysis |
Introduction to business analysis techniques and tools |
| Database Management |
Advanced database concepts and SQL programming |
| Web Development |
Designing and developing interactive websites |
| Information Systems Management |
Strategic planning and implementation of information systems |
